Crystal Palace - Liverpool 2:1

Liverpool’s perfect start to the 2025/26 Premier League season came to an end on Saturday, as Crystal Palace pulled off a dramatic 2–1 home win at Selhurst Park.

It was a tough night for Arne Slot and his side, who had won all of their opening league matches before today. Ismaïla Sarr opened the scoring early for Palace, and the hosts held onto their lead for most of the match.

Federico Chiesa appeared to rescue a point for Liverpool with a late equaliser in the 87th minute — but the drama was far from over.

In the 97th minute, Palace struck again. Eddie Nketiah, timing his run to perfection to beat the offside trap, raced through on goal and fired past Alisson to snatch a famous victory for the FA Cup holders.

2025-26, England - Premier League

Crystal Palace - Liverpool 2:1 (1:0)
Goals: Sarr Is., 9 (1:0); Chiesa F., 87 (1:1); Nketiah, 98 (2:1)

Crystal Palace: Henderson D.; Muñoz D.; Mitchell T.; Lacroix M.; Guehi; Richards Chr.; Sarr Is. (Nketiah, 75); Pino Y. (Lerma, 74); Wharton A. (Hughes W., 62); Kamada (Devenny, 90); Mateta
Substitution: Hughes W. (from 62); Lerma (from 74); Nketiah (from 75); Devenny (from 90)
Bench: Matthews Remi; Clyne; Canvot; Sosa B.; Uche

Liverpool: Alisson; van Dijk; Konate (Frimpong J., 74); Kerkez M.; Wirtz (Chiesa F., 74); Szoboszlai; Mac Allister A. (Jones Cur., 65); Bradley C. (Gakpo, 46); Gravenberch R.; Salah; Isak (Ngumoha, 84)
Substitution: Gakpo (from 46); Jones Cur. (from 65); Frimpong J. (from 74); Chiesa F. (from 74); Ngumoha (from 84)
Bench: Mamardashvili; Gomez; Endo W.; Robertson A.
Yellow Cards: Konate 26; van Dijk 61
